The post argues that the first rule of building an OPC is to be profitable from day one.

Its reasoning is deliberately blunt: a laptop, an AI subscription, and Wi‑Fi at a café are already enough to start making money. If you still cannot earn anything, the problem is not tools — it is that you have not found a real need, cannot find customers, or cannot build something people want.
